
When Pixie was first found in Florida back in May 2016, her condition broke hearts immediately.
The tiny cat was alone.
Malnourished.
Weak from surviving on her own.
But what worried rescuers most was something else entirely.
Pixie could not use her back legs.
As she tried to move, she had to drag the lower half of her body behind her, relying only on her front legs to pull herself forward. No one knew how long she had been struggling alone this way.
And no one knew what had caused it.
Some believed she may have been born paralyzed.
Others feared an old injury had changed her life forever.
But regardless of the reason, one thing was painfully clear:
Pixie needed help desperately.
A Rescue That Changed Everything
Thankfully, a compassionate couple discovered the little cat and refused to ignore her suffering.
After realizing the severity of her condition, they contacted a rescue organization where Pixie was taken in immediately for medical care and evaluation.
Veterinary specialists examined her carefully, hoping answers might appear.
But even after multiple evaluations, no one could say for certain whether Pixie’s paralysis came from birth defects or past trauma.
What they did know, however, was that caring for a disabled cat long term would require patience, time, and commitment.
Some people quietly suggested euthanasia.
They believed life would simply be too difficult for her.
